GJJFNBGC High-Load Oil-Embedded Sleeve Bearings
Part Number GJJFNBGC
System of Measurement Metric
Bearing Type Plain
Plain Bearing Type Sleeve
For Load Direction Radial
For Shaft Diameter 18mm
Bore Dia 18 mm
Bore Dia Tolerance -0.025 mm to 0.075 mm
For Housing ID 24mm
Outer Dia 24 mm
Outer Dia Tolerance -0.05 mm to 0.1 mm
Length 12 mm
Length Tolerance 0mm to 0.25mm
Dynamic Radial Load 2250 lbf
Static Radial Load 2250 lbf
Max Speed (X1000 rpm) 0.06
Material Iron-Copper
Lubrication Lubricated
Lubrication Method Embedded
Lubricant SAE 90 Oil
For Shaft Type Round
Shaft Mount Type Slip Fit
Temperature Range 10° to 510° F
RoHS Compliant
REACH Compliant

Design Features of GJJFNBGC Bearing

GJJFNBGC Bearing is made from a strong metal alloy with oil embedded in a porous structure, providing constant lubrication. The smooth surface reduces friction, and optional features like lubrication channels and seals can enhance its performance and lifespan. GJJFNBGC bore dia is 18 mm. Its outer dia is 24 mm. GJJFNBGC length is 12 mm. It's perfect for situations where regular bearings might fail under heavy pressure and loads.
